Saving as a priority is the first habit that may prove to be extremely useful for someone who wants to allocate funds for various purposes effectively. Instead of trying to preserve money after paying for their expenses, people should start saving as soon as they get paid. Consequently, such a habit will become automatic.
Moreover, although individuals may start with saving a minimal percentage of their earnings, these efforts may yield substantial results eventually. In addition, such practices will teach individuals to manage the remaining amount of money adequately.
Thus, people will be able to adjust their expenditures to the available amount automatically.
Individuals should develop strict spending boundaries that will enable them to prevent wasteful expenditure. Without establishing limits, people may spend additional money, thus making it impossible to save anything.
For instance, individuals need to estimate the amount that should be allocated for food, shopping, and recreation. Subsequently, people must adhere to these boundaries to ensure that they are not overspending.
As a result, individuals will not experience problems while choosing goods or services since these limits will guide their behavior.
Moreover, the presence of boundaries may make it easier for people to spot situations in which they waste money. Such observations will allow them to manage their finances properly.
Many individuals tend to neglect minor expenditures, failing to realize that these transactions may impact their budget significantly. People buy snacks, coffee, or inexpensive goods online almost every day, thereby wasting money without realizing this fact.
However, once people monitor their expenditures, they will notice that they are spending considerable sums on unnecessary products. Subsequently, they will be able to identify the source of potential losses and make simple corrections.
Thus, people will gain additional savings and become more efficient managers in the long-term perspective.
Individuals tend to make unplanned purchases impulsively; these expenses can significantly reduce the amount of funds available for savings. In most instances, individuals do not need such products and acquire them merely because of emotional impulses.
To avoid unnecessary purchases, people need to introduce a simple habit into their lives: whenever they are about to buy something that they have not planned, they should stop and think about whether they really need it.
In most cases, individuals will understand that they could live without this product and not spend additional money. Thus, such a simple habit can be highly effective at reducing expenditures.
